Man stabbed in St. Petersburg after rebuffing woman's sexual advances, police say

By Andy Boyle, Times Staff Writer
Tuesday, August 24, 2010

ST. PETERSBURG – A woman who made a sexual advance on an acquaintance outside a liquor store stabbed the man with scissors after he rebuffed her, police said.

Denise Vanistella Williams, 50, apparently didn't like being turned down by a man at a liquor store, according to police.

She was in the parking lot of the Dam New York Liquor Store, 1443 16th St. S, at about 2 a.m. Tuesday. An acquaintance who also frequently shops at the store was there, too.

Williams made sexual advances toward the acquaintance. He refused. She then stabbed the man with a small blue-handled scissors, giving him a six inch cut to his left arm, police said.

She was arrested a short time later and charged with aggravated battery with a deadly weapon. Williams remained in Pinellas County Jail Tuesday morning in lieu of $10,000 bail.
